Why this feels harder
At senior levels, hiring is slower, less visible, and more dependent on positioning than most people realize.
The issue usually isn’t your experience. It’s that the market isn’t reading it the way it should.

How this is different
I don’t approach your search like a traditional career coach. I approach it like an in-house recruiting leader who has reviewed thousands of résumés, conducted thousands of interviews, and seen exactly how candidates get screened in and screened out inside real organizations.
I read your search the way a hiring team will, where you're competitive, where your positioning is too broad, what's getting you screened out before anyone calls. And at the executive level, I adjust for the realities of how those searches actually run, fewer posted roles, longer timelines, and higher reliance on relationships and reputation.
